Cost Per Click (CPC)

Understanding the CPC advertising model, how it works, and when to use it for effective digital marketing campaigns.

What Is Cost Per Click (CPC)?

Cost Per Click (CPC) is one of the most widely used advertising models in digital advertising. In this model, advertisers pay a fee each time a user clicks on their advertisement. Rather than paying for views or completed actions, the cost is directly tied to user interaction with the ad.

CPC is especially effective for advertisers whose main objective is to drive traffic to a website, landing page, or online platform.

How the CPC Model Works

In a CPC campaign, advertisers create ads and place bids that represent how much they are willing to pay for each click. When a user clicks on the ad, the advertiser is charged the agreed cost per click. The total campaign cost depends on the number of clicks generated rather than impressions or conversions.

When CPC Is Most Effective

The CPC model performs best when the primary goal is to increase website traffic, promote content or landing pages, drive users to product or service pages, or test audience interest and ad performance. Because advertisers only pay when users actively engage, CPC provides a clear measure of user intent.

Advantages of Cost Per Click

Some of the main benefits of CPC advertising include: payment only for actual engagement, easy performance tracking and optimization, strong focus on traffic generation, and flexible budgeting and bidding options. These advantages make CPC a popular choice for both small and large advertisers.

CPC in Performance Marketing

Cost Per Click is commonly used in performance-driven campaigns where advertisers want measurable and immediate results. It is often combined with other metrics such as conversion rate to evaluate overall campaign effectiveness.

By focusing on direct engagement, CPC allows advertisers to efficiently drive traffic and measure campaign performance with clarity. This model provides a straightforward way to control advertising costs while maximizing the potential for user interaction.
